i) A "mobile telephone" meant a phone which used the then current cellular telecommunications systems (GSM/2G). The art knew that 3G/UMTS technology was coming. A representative example of a mobile telephone of the time is the Nokia 3310. It was actually launched a month or so after the priority date but that makes no difference on the facts of this case:

ii) PDA stands for Personal Digital Assistant. These were handheld mobile computer devices of the time. Well known examples were the Psion Organiser and the Palm Pilot. They were not telephones in any sense and the term mobile telephone did not include them. An example of the screen of a PDA at the time (the HP Jornada) is:

iii) There were devices which were a combination of PDAs and mobile telephones. One example was the Nokia Communicator range. These Nokia Communicators had two screens. When the device was shut it looked like a large mobile phone, with a screen and keyboard similar to the Nokia 3310 above. The device could be opened and turned to "landscape". Then it was in effect a kind of PDA. The PDA interface had a small typewriter like keyboard and a second display screen roughly the same size as the device. The phone could be usedvia
the PDA interface too.
iv) The term smart phone did not have a precise meaning. It was understood to convey the idea of a phone with extra features. They could be: larger and colour screens, games, email and the ability to know the phone's location. Another related term at the time was "feature phone". A device called the Ericsson R380 was launched in1999.
It was another combination of PDA and mobile phone but with a single screen. There was a flip top keypad. When closed the flip top covered most but not all of the screen, so what was left
visible
was a conventional sized mobile phone screen. When the flip top keypad was open it exposed a larger area of the screen and a PDA style interface. I have found this was a smart phone.

Apple's
case seems to involve a point of principle that the way to identify the skilled person as a matter of law is to look at the field the
patent
itself locates the invention in and posit a person in that field as the relevant person. The problem with that approach is that one could end up in this case with a person working in the field of (say) PDAs, even though they are no longer within the claims. The point is wrong because a
patent
is taken to be directed to those with a practical interest in its subject matter (Catnic
v
Hill & Smith [
1982]
RPC
183).
Its subject matter is the invention, and the invention is what is defined in the claims (s125 of the Act). It follows that while it will be unusual, there is nothing wrong in principle for the effect of a claim amendment to mean that the notional person skilled in the art relevant to an amended claim may be different from the one
applicable
to the unamended claim.

Devices with this form factor had a specific set of design constraints: small screen; limited input means; a need to be easy to use "on the go" and in particular with one hand; and a manufacturer's user interface paradigm.
Apple
suggested this latter point was a purely commercial matter and therefore irrelevant. I disagree. This was a real aspect of user interface design. No doubt it existed largely for commercial reasons but it was a tangible, practical characteristic of the devices.
various
reasons, including the then quality of touch screen technology, a stylus was better. They could have a small keyboard. They could have soft keys (as could true mobile telephones). A soft key is a key beside the screen whose function can be programmed in software so that in one context it does one thing while in other circumstances it does something else. PDAs were like portable computers and had office functions.

Windows 98 for Dummies – Outlook Express
1999.
The book as a whole is about 300 pages long. The relevant pages are in Chapter
13
about using Windows 98
applications
at p274-284, i.e. a passage 6 pages long. It is legitimate to rely on an extract from a book, rather than imagining the skilled person reading the whole book, as long as the extract is coherent. The coherent section here starts at p275 under the heading "Managing E-mail with Outlook Express".
view
of the skilled person reading these pages with interest, they would understand that they were reading a description of how to manage email on a desktop computer. Despite the
very
significant differences between the user interface of desktop computers as opposed to smart phones, the skilled person would not dismiss it without further ado just because they were focussed on smart phones. They would be aware that Microsoft's Windows 98 was a well known operating system for desktop computers. They might well know Outlook Express itself, as an email
application
Microsoft made available bundled with Windows.

Nevertheless, having read these pages with interest the skilled team would be left thinking they had seen an interface developed for a completely different world from the one they are considering. Outlook Express is for the user interface on a desktop computer. It is as far as one could be from the user interface of a smart phone. They would know that email had been implemented on mobile devices including PDAs. Even though those are not phones, they are at least mobile devices and have a form factor relevant to the smart phone project. They would be regarded as of much more relevance to the problems the team had to solve. PDAs had email but they did not have an interface which looked like this part of Outlook Express. The skilled team would also know of the failure of the Windows CE, which was an attempt to squeeze the Windows desktop user interface onto a PDA.
The Simon cellular phone device
1994.
The device was produced by the computer company IBM and the phone company Bell South. To someone at the priority date the device was a rather brick-like unit. It was built like a telephone hand set and had a stylus based touch screen. There was no separate physical keypad. The unit itself can be understood from the following picture taken from the manual:

applications
on a smart phone, they would see that here was an effort to do exactly that. The manual describes Simon in the following way:
"Your Simon is a cellular phone with personal organization and communication capabilities."
